Hi
I hope its not inappropriate for me to post this as a follow up to my
problems with getting RcppArmadillo to work. I tried to compile from
source using R CMD INSTALL as Dirk suggested but am getting the error
message below. I don’t know if this particular problem is related to a
small issue I had getting Rcpp to work from within RStudio: for some
reason RStudio was not seeing the correct system environment path and so
could not find the compiler. I managed to resolve this by explicitly
setting the path when I start RStudio using Sys.setenv(). The error I
get when trying to install RcppArmadillo is as follows (specifically see
the errors at the bottom):
C:\Program Files\R\R-2.15.1\library>R CMD INSTALL RcppArmadillo*tar.gz
Bad idea to have R installed in a path with spaces.
* installing to library 'C:/Program Files/R/R-2.15.1/library'
* installing *source* package 'RcppArmadillo' ...
** package 'RcppArmadillo' successfully unpacked and MD5 sums checked
** libs
*** arch - i386
cygwin warning:
MS-DOS style path detected: C:/PROGRA~1/R/R-215~1.1/etc/i386/Makeconf
Preferred POSIX equivalent is:
/cygdrive/c/PROGRA~1/R/R-215~1.1/etc/i386/Makec
onf
CYGWIN environment variable option "nodosfilewarning" turns off this
warning.
Consult the user's guide for more details about POSIX paths:
http://cygwin.com/cygwin-ug-net/using.html#using-pathnames
g++ -I"C:/PROGRA~1/R/R-215~1.1/include" -DNDEBUG -I../inst/include
-I. -I"C:/
Program Files/R/R-2.15.1/library/Rcpp/include" -O2 -Wall
-mtune=core2 -c R
cppArmadillo.cpp -o RcppArmadillo.o
In file included from ../inst/include/RcppArmadillo.h:30:0,
from RcppArmadillo.cpp:22:
../inst/include/RcppArmadilloForward.h:99:33: error:
'ConstReferenceInputParameter' is not a template
../inst/include/RcppArmadilloForward.h:100:33: error:
'ReferenceInputParameter' is not a template
../inst/include/RcppArmadilloForward.h:101:33: error:
'ConstInputParameter' is not a template
You likely need a newer Rcpp. Chances are you are using Rcpp < 0.10.5
and the RcppArmadillo you are trying to compiler requires Rcpp >= 0.10.5
make: *** [RcppArmadillo.o] Error 1
ERROR: compilation failed for package 'RcppArmadillo'
* removing 'C:/Program Files/R/R-2.15.1/library/RcppArmadillo'
